Harewood C of E Primary School is looking to appoint a Teaching Assistant to join our small team.
The role is to support classroom learning in small groups or 1:1 as required. There will also be inside or outside lunch cover duties. This is a varied role that will require flexibility and a positive attitude.
Starting in September 2025, this is a part-time role working term time only.
We are looking to appoint someone to work 3 mornings a week (ideally Monday, Tuesday, Wednesday) working from 8.40am until 1.00pm.
The position will initially be for a year with a probationary period, but we would be looking to extend beyond the year.
This is a fantastic opportunity for a committed Teaching Assistant to make a difference to pupil's experience of education in our small village school with a diverse group of pupils.
Ideally applicants should have:
- Recent experience working with Primary School aged children
- Have a high expectation for achievement and behaviour
- GCSEs or equivalent, including Maths and English
- Willingness and ability to obtain and/or enhance qualifications and training for development in the post.
- An ability to work flexibly and use their own skills and initiative to enhance learning.
As we are a Church of England school with a Christian ethos. Candidates must be willing to support the school in promoting Christian values.
In return we can offer:
- A small friendly school with hardworking, dedicated and supportive colleagues
- A supportive governing body, leadership and staff team
- The opportunity to become part of a school community where children are at the heart of all we do
- Great children with a desire to learn
- Opportunities for continued professional development
- Term time only working
- The potential for additional hours working in school or with our Extended Provision.
You will not routinely be expected to attend school Teacher Training Days but may be invited to do so where the training is relevant to the role.
